business professional services in 111 Conventry Street
About 1 results.
Locksmith Sanford FL
712 W 25th St, 32771 Sanford, United StatesLocksmith Sanford FL is the one to call if you’re seeking the best car, home, or business locksmiths services. We are now the most dependable and genuine locksmith service company in Sanford. Mor…